11 bit studios and Fool’s Theory delay the release of The Thaumaturge to March 4


Publisher 11 bit studios and developer Fool’s Theory have delayed the release of the narrative RPG The Thaumaturge, which was scheduled for February 20, to March 4. It will be available for PC via Steam, Epic Games Store, and GOG, followed by P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series at a later date.

“We are pleased to share that the game is now complete and numerous reviewers have already got their hands on it,” 11 bit studios and Fool’s Theory said in an update. “At the same time, taking into account the busy February release period and the opening for a better release period, we have decided to take this opportunity to give The Thaumaturge more breathing room so that it receives the attention we believe it deserves.”

The companies continued: “We want you to have enough time to enjoy the game in its entirety, and we feel that the current time of release is not the perfect time for this. With that in mind, we are moving the release date to March 4, 2024. The additional time we are getting will be used to polish the game even further to make your journey through the streets of Warsaw in 1905 even more enjoyable.”
